From 41f0e298b4c21fa73e965ed64cb89c835e98b3c5 Mon Sep 17 00:00:00 2001
From: 马宇豪 <978517621@qq.com>
Date: 星期二, 28 三月 2023 11:08:21 +0800
Subject: [PATCH] 新增记录查询页面

---
 src/main/resources/templates/tr/selectOldRiskInfoPage/selectOldRiskInfoPage.html |   45 +++++++++++++++++++++++++--------------------
 1 files changed, 25 insertions(+), 20 deletions(-)

diff --git a/src/main/resources/templates/tr/selectOldRiskInfoPage/selectOldRiskInfoPage.html b/src/main/resources/templates/tr/selectOldRiskInfoPage/selectOldRiskInfoPage.html
index 2df447e..ec8d27f 100644
--- a/src/main/resources/templates/tr/selectOldRiskInfoPage/selectOldRiskInfoPage.html
+++ b/src/main/resources/templates/tr/selectOldRiskInfoPage/selectOldRiskInfoPage.html
@@ -84,16 +84,17 @@
 <script th:inline="javascript">
     var prefix = ctx + "tr/selectOldRiskInfoPage";
     // var common = [[${common}]];//用户角色 是否在公司管理员
-
     $(function () {
         var options = {
             url: prefix + "/list",
-            createUrl: prefix + "/add",
-            updateUrl: prefix + "/edit/{id}",
-            removeUrl: prefix + "/removeDangerLedger",
-            exportUrl: prefix + "/export",
-            detailUrl: prefix + "/detail/{id}",
+            // createUrl: prefix + "/add",
+            // updateUrl: prefix + "/edit/{id}",
+            // removeUrl: prefix + "/removeDangerLedger",
+            // exportUrl: prefix + "/export",
+            // detailUrl: prefix + "/detail/{id}",
             modalName: "隐患列表",
+            detailView: true,
+            detailFormatter: detailFormatter,
             columns: [
                 {
                     field: 'id',
@@ -106,19 +107,6 @@
                 {
                     field: 'riskDep',
                     title: '隐患所在部门',
-                    // formatter: function (value, row, index) {
-                    //     if (row.dangerSources == "2") {
-                    //         return "隐患上报";
-                    //     } else {
-                    //         if (value == "1") {
-                    //             return "基础清单排查";
-                    //         } else if (value == "2") {
-                    //             return "选择风险单元清单排查";
-                    //         } else {
-                    //             return "选择风险单元清单排查";
-                    //         }
-                    //     }
-                    // }
                 },
                 {
                     field: 'findPeople',
@@ -143,10 +131,27 @@
                 {
                     field: 'findTime',
                     title: '隐患发现时间'
-                }]
+                }
+            ]
         };
         $.table.init(options);
     });
+    function detailFormatter(index, row) {
+        var html = [];
+        html.push('<p><b>id:</b> ' + row.id + '</p>');
+        html.push('<p><b>级别:</b> ' + row.riskLevel + '</p>');
+        html.push('<p><b>隐患所在部门:</b> ' + row.riskDep + '</p>');
+        html.push('<p><b>发现人:</b> ' + row.findPeople + '</p>');
+        html.push('<p><b>上报人:</b> ' + row.reportPeople + '</p>');
+        html.push('<p><b>负责人:</b> ' + row.liabilityPeople + '</p>');
+        html.push('<p><b>验收人:</b> ' + row.acceptPeople + '</p>');
+        html.push('<p><b>隐患内容:</b> ' + row.riskDesc + '</p>');
+        html.push('<p><b>隐患发现时间:</b> ' + row.findTime + '</p>');
+        // $.each(row, function(key, value) {
+        // 	html.push('<p><b>' + key + ':</b> ' + value + '</p>');
+        // });
+        return html.join('');
+    }
 </script>
 </body>
 </html>
\ No newline at end of file

--
Gitblit v1.9.2